With the improvement of interior design personalization requirements, acoustic materials are no longer purely functional engineering components, but are more integrated into the overall space design as decorative elements. The demand for special-shaped cutting, custom color matching, curved styling and irregular acoustic components is rising rapidly. Suppliers with CNC flexible processing capabilities and custom color matching systems are more and more favored by design teams.

At present, common customized acoustic solutions include: curved recycled polyester acoustic partition walls, special-shaped suspended wood wool acoustic clouds, irregular fabric acoustic feature walls, etc. Through CNC precision cutting, acoustic panels of any size, radian and shape can be produced according to design drawings to achieve a high degree of integration with space shape, lighting and soft decoration. Custom toning services can accurately match the color system of the design scheme, avoiding the visual abruptness caused by standard color products. While realizing personalized appearance, all customized products can maintain stable NRC acoustic performance and Class A fire protection standards, taking into account both aesthetics and engineering indicators.

Industry observation shows that customized acoustic products accounted for more than 35% of high-end commercial projects in the first half of the year. Industry insiders believe that with the continuous improvement of design requirements, the demand for customized acoustic solutions will continue to rise.
